Getting rid of Milestones.

I hate Milestones. They cause unnecesary accounting and are very seldom given out. They are a lot of bother for DMs and an irritating handicap for players.

I have a simple and easy fix to getting rid of Milestones:

1. Action Points refresh at the start of every encounter.

2. Action Points may also be used to activate a Magic Item Daily Power a second time between extended rests but not the same power twice.

3. Action Point use replace Milestones for certain magic item properties such as those in magic rings.

I have all those changes in my house-rules as well. With the exception that the points are refreshed by a short rest.

However, I've also altered other rules to compensate for the imbalance of having an action point for every encounter. It really is a significant power boost for players that shouldn't be underestimated.
 

The suggestion I like was freeing them up and use something closer to the normal definition of "milestone" and using in story elements to determine them ie the GM can decide when a milestone occurs, it becomes a no muss no fuss or extra documentation, if significant in story events seem to occur very often cool.. if they arent happening frequently enough for how you like the pacing ... adjust what you consider significant ;-), discovering new places might be a milestone for instance, it doesnt have to be saving the princess.
 

I think handig out one action point per encounter can work. Let players accumulate them, and spend them either for extra actions, or for item dailies. Still only one extra action/scene.

As an alternative, have everyone start with 3 ap after a long rest, gain 2 ap per encounter. An additional action costs 2 ap, an item daily costs 1 ap.
